Printable Image Feast Of Presentation Of The Lord By the year 450 it was called The Feast of the Meeting of the Lord because Jesus enters the Temple and meets the priests as well as Simeon and Anna representatives of the people of God Around the middle of the 5 th century we know the feast was also celebrated in Rome

The Feast of the Presentation of the Lord is a combined feast commemorating the Jewish practice of the purification of the mother after childbirth and the presentation of the child to God in the Temple and his buying back redemption from God It is also known as the Feast of the Purification of Mary and the Feast of Candlemas

6 min read According to the Church s liturgical calendar the feast held on Feb 2 each year is in honor of the Presentation of the Lord Some Catholics recall this day as the feast of the Purification of the Blessed Virgin Mary because such was the feast day named until the 1969 changes in the Church s calendar
